French General Code of Local AuthoritiesIn force
Paragraph 2: Infrastructure management

Article L4424-24

The Corsican rail network is transferred to the assets of the territorial collectivity of Corsica, which is responsible for its development, maintenance, management and, where appropriate, extension.

French General Code of Local AuthoritiesIn force
Subsection 2: Retirement.

Article R2123-24

The ceiling on the contribution rates provided for in article L. 2123-27 is set as follows: - contribution rate for the commune: 8%; - contribution rate for the elected member: 8%.

Our translations are produced and reviewed for accuracy, but the only legally binding version of French law is the French original. For court, registry or contractual use we offer lawyer-reviewed or sworn certified translations on request.
Articles are synced with Légifrance and updated as soon as a reform is published in the Journal Officiel, so you always read the version in force — and can see when each article was last amended.
Each article is linked to the key court decisions (Cour de cassation, Conseil d'État, courts of appeal) that interpret it, so you can read the text and its case-law application side by side.
